IFPUG will be publishing a printed edition of MetricViews – Vol 7 Issue 1 in January of 2013.

This is your opportunity to get your message out, jump start a discussion or document and publicize achievements and milestones in the metrics world. Once again, our focus is on the use of metrics as the basis and support for excellence in project, product and/or release management using IFPUG based Function Point Analysis.

Let us know how you use function points, e.g., setting initial ballpark parameters of investment and then using and refining these to provide traceable forecasts of effort; defining work packages using functional sizing; or mapping deliverables (transaction functions) against effort to monitor progress, we want to know about it.
